...Matthew Shepard, a gay student at the University of Wyoming, died Monday after an attack last week. He was beaten and left for dead after revealing his sexual orientation in a local bar in Laramie, where the university is located...

...Lowell House bells tolled 22 times Monday evening to commemorate the life of Matthew Shepard, a gay student at the University of Wyoming who last week was lured from a bar, brutally beaten and left to die. The murder, authorities say, was likely motivated in part by the victim's sexual orientation.
